In the information retrieval (IR) field, cluster analysis has been used to create groups of documents with the goal of improving the efficiency and effectiveness of retrieval, or to determine the structure of the literature of a field. The terms in a document collection can also be clustered to show their relationships. Different distance measures give rise to different clusterings. Thus, the distance measure is an important means by which we can influence the outcome of clustering. Flat clustering creates a flat set of clusters without any explicit structure that flat clustering would relate clusters to each other. The Flatten Clustering operator creates a flat cluster model from the given hierarchical cluster model by expanding nodes in the order of their distance until the desired number of clusters (specified by the number of clusters parameter) is reached. Flat clusteringcreates a flat set of clusters without any explicit structure that would relate clusters to each other. Hierarchical clusteringcreates a hierarchy of clusters and will be covered in Chapter 17.
